Proper Tools was founded to make long-lived cyber-physical infrastructure risks legible — and to support the organizations responsible for navigating them.
Our work focuses on systemic rollover risks (including 2036/2038/2106), time synchronization & embedded lifecycle dependencies, and the institutional coordination challenges that arise when technical systems outlive policy horizons.
Founder
Proper Tools was founded by Trey Darley, a resilience engineer & strategic intelligence practitioner working at the intersection of cybersecurity, embedded systems & systemic risk. He chairs the FIRST Time Security SIG, FIRST Standards SIG, and contributes to ongoing ITU-T SG17 work on 2038-class rollover coordination.
